Foxtable(狐表)用户栏目专家坐堂 → [求助]求个时间代码


  共有2450人关注过本帖树形打印复制链接

主题:[求助]求个时间代码

帅哥哟,离线,有人找我吗?
大红袍
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 11:36:00 [显示全部帖子]

方法一: system.Threading.Thread.sleep(3000)

 

方法二:做一个计划任务,间隔定为3000毫秒,close以后,把它启用即可。


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 11:41:00 [显示全部帖子]

直接生成word报表是否正常?如果卡死,应该是你的Office不是完整版的,必须是完整版的才能正常生成word报表。

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 11:44:00 [显示全部帖子]

 做个小例子上来测试。

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 11:46:00 [显示全部帖子]

 看7楼

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 14:13:00 [显示全部帖子]

 密码错误啊。打不开啊。


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 14:15:00 [显示全部帖子]

例子没问题,项目肯定也没问题。

 

开发者密码不正确。


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/2/29 15:33:00 [显示全部帖子]

打分按钮你可以这样写。

 

 

Dim ps As  System.Diagnostics.Process() = System.Diagnostics.Process.GetProcessesByName("WinWord")
For Each p As System.Diagnostics.Process In ps
    If p.MainWindowTitle = Nothing Then  p.kill
Next

system.Threading.Thread.sleep(3000)

Dim wbr As WinForm.WebBrowser = e.Form.Controls("WebBrowser1")
Dim tm As String = ProjectPath & "Attachments\周计划word个人报表.doc" '指定模板文件
Dim fl As String = ProjectPath & "Reports\个人报表" & Tables("周表").Current("姓名") & " " & Tables("周表").Current("编号") & " " & Date.Today & ".doc" '指定目标文件
Dim wrt As New WordReport(Tables("周表"),tm,fl) '定义一个WordReport
wrt.Build() '逐行生成报表
wrt.Quit()
wbr.AddRess = fl


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/3/1 10:03:00 [显示全部帖子]

那你就加这一段

 

Dim ps As  System.Diagnostics.Process() = System.Diagnostics.Process.GetProcessesByName("WinWord")
For Each p As System.Diagnostics.Process In ps
    If p.MainWindowTitle = Nothing Then  p.kill
Next

system.Threading.Thread.sleep(3000)


 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/3/1 11:11:00 [显示全部帖子]

 1、system.Threading.Thread.sleep(3000) ,数字可以调整;

 

 2、我测试没有卡死,不论是例子或是项目。


 回到顶部